Meetings are at the heart of the open, public alternative relicensing process. Federal law mandates the involvement of federal and state resource agencies in the relicensing process. SMUD encouraged all interested Native American Tribes, local governments, non-governmental organizations and citizens to participate. SMUD hosted a series of evening public meetings throughout the process to listen to interested parties on topics ranging from issues of concern to potential license conditions.
